From the award-winning author of Love After Love, comes an epic of wonder, danger and risk.

Popo is brilliant, vulnerable and stuck - but despite those who want to own her, she is determined to free herself from the traps of her past, whatever the cost. Mana Lala is equally as focussed on her little boy who connects her to the man she loves, and she will do anything to keep them both close. For Doris, life is an opportunity she will grab with all her might - hers is another iron will constrained by the truths of being a woman in 1930s Trinidad. And then there is Rosie, pouring her soul into her business, her lover Etty and her store.

Four brave and brilliant women, connected and controlled by one man, and a world that puts all power to his elbow. This is their story, and for some of them, it is all that is left.

Ingrid Persaud's debut novel, Love After Love, won the Costa First Novel award, the Author's Club First Book Award and the Indie Book Award for Fiction. Other prizes include the BBC National Short Story Award and the Commonwealth Short Story Prize. She was born in Trinidad and lives in London.
